🚨 Je’Von Evans suffers an injury on RAW as El Grande Americano defeats him via referee stoppage
Monday Night RAW took a shocking and emotional turn when rising star Je’Von Evans suffered a legitimate-looking injury during his match against El Grande Americano, forcing the referee to stop the contest and award the victory to Americano. What began as a highly anticipated showcase of athleticism and momentum quickly transformed into one of the most unsettling moments of the night, leaving the live crowd stunned and fans around the world deeply concerned about Evans’ condition.

The match started with high energy, as Je’Von Evans entered the arena to a strong reaction from the crowd. Over recent weeks, Evans had been gaining momentum, earning praise for his explosive offense and fearless in-ring style. Facing El Grande Americano, a competitor known for his physicality and unorthodox approach, the bout was expected to test Evans’ toughness and adaptability. From the opening bell, both men engaged aggressively, exchanging fast-paced offense that showcased their contrasting styles.

Evans relied on speed, aerial maneuvers, and sharp strikes to keep Americano on the defensive. The early moments saw Evans string together quick combinations, drawing cheers from the crowd as he appeared confident and in control. El Grande Americano, however, absorbed the pressure and began targeting Evans’ lower body, slowing the pace and shifting the tone of the match. His attacks became increasingly deliberate, focusing on grounding Evans and limiting his mobility.
The turning point came midway through the match during a sequence near the corner. Evans attempted a high-risk maneuver, looking to maintain momentum and excite the crowd. In a split second that silenced the arena, something went wrong. Evans landed awkwardly and immediately collapsed to the mat, clutching his leg and crying out in visible pain. The atmosphere changed instantly, with cheers replaced by gasps and uneasy murmurs.

El Grande Americano backed away as the referee rushed to Evans’ side. Medical personnel quickly appeared at ringside, and the referee began checking on Evans’ condition. Cameras captured Evans grimacing, unable to put weight on his leg, as officials assessed the situation. The commentary team shifted tone, emphasizing concern for Evans’ health rather than the outcome of the match.
After a brief but tense evaluation, the referee made the decision to stop the match. He signaled for the bell, officially ending the contest and awarding the victory to El Grande Americano via referee stoppage. The decision was met with a mixed reaction from the crowd, who understood the necessity of prioritizing Evans’ safety but remained visibly shaken by the sudden end. Americano stood quietly in the ring, showing little celebration as attention remained firmly on the injured competitor.
Je’Von Evans was eventually helped to his feet by medical staff, though he clearly struggled to stand on his own. With assistance, he was guided out of the ring and toward the backstage area, receiving supportive applause from the audience. The moment was emotional, as fans recognized the seriousness of the situation and showed respect for Evans’ resilience and effort.
Backstage sources later indicated that Evans was undergoing further evaluation, though no immediate details regarding the severity of the injury were provided. WWE officials have yet to release an official medical update, leaving fans anxiously awaiting news on how long Evans may be sidelined.
